6β-Hydroxytestosterone-d3 (Solution) usage and description
6β-Hydroxytestosterone-d3 (Solution) is a synthesized derivative of testosterone, a naturally occurring hormone in the human body, that plays an essential role in the development and maintenance of male sexual characteristics. This compound is labeled with deuterium, a stable isotope of hydrogen, which provides a unique tool for research purposes. This isotopic labeling allows for the differentiation between the synthesized compound and naturally occurring testosterone in biological samples.
6β-Hydroxytestosterone-d3 (Solution) is commonly used in research studies involving steroid metabolism, steroid receptor binding, and steroid biosynthesis pathways. It can be used as a reference standard for LC-MS/MS (liquid chromatography-tandem mass spectrometry) and GC-MS (gas chromatography-mass spectrometry) methods, which are commonly utilized in the analysis of steroid hormones in biological samples.
Chemically, 6β-Hydroxytestosterone-d3 (Solution) has a molecular formula of C19H25D3O3 and a molecular weight of 317.47 g/mol. The compound is soluble in organic solvents, such as ethanol and methanol, and has a melting point of approximately 236-238°C. It is important to handle this compound with care, as it may be harmful if ingested or comes into contact with skin or eyes.
In conclusion, 6β-Hydroxytestosterone-d3 (Solution) is a valuable tool in the field of steroid hormone research, offering a unique isotopic label that allows for precise and accurate analysis of testosterone metabolism and biosynthesis pathways.
